Output 8071f39978d59aaf485d3a242f8eacbaa371115234afcd5ec97dac9ea3ec6cf4:825

value
502934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c24d2068d4850b8b3ad26028b95b9a1884628816 OP_EQUAL
address
3KQPQcGjNLG5HWzzWKXEgAcpo6XfTHRqQ9
transaction
8071f39978d59aaf485d3a242f8eacbaa371115234afcd5ec97dac9ea3ec6cf4
spent
true